Average Community and Social Service Occupations Salary in Kahului-Wailuku, HI
In Kahului-Wailuku, HI, professionals in Community and Social Service Occupations earn an impressive average annual salary of $64,070. This figure notably surpasses the national average of $59,070, suggesting that the unique economic landscape and demand within this Hawaiian locale contribute to higher compensation for these vital roles.
Executive Summary
- Average Salary: $64,070 per year.
- Growth Trend: Salaries have shifted 0.0% ↘ over the last 5 years.
- Top Earners: Senior professionals (90th percentile) earn up to $95,050.
- Outlook: The community and social service sector in Kahului-Wailuku, HI, demonstrates a healthy presence with a local workforce of 1,320 individuals. A Location Quotient of 1.11 indicates a concentration of these roles slightly above the national average, signaling a stable and potentially growing demand for skilled professionals in this field within the region.

Methodology: Salary data is derived from the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) OEWS 2024 release. Figures represent gross pay before taxes. Analysis includes 1,320 employees in the Kahului-Wailuku, HI area with a job density of 18.422 per 1,000 jobs. Cost of Living data is estimated based on state and metro averages.
